GST Registration in Punjab

GST Registration in Punjab is crucial for businesses aiming to operate legally and efficiently in the state. The Goods and Services Tax (GST) is a comprehensive, multi-stage, destination-based tax that is levied on every value addition. In Punjab, GST registration is mandatory for businesses whose aggregate turnover exceeds Rs. 40 lakhs. For businesses in special category states, the threshold is reduced to Rs. 20 lakhs. This page provides a detailed guide on GST registration in Punjab, covering its importance, benefits, required documents, and the step-by-step registration process.

What is GST Registration?

GST registration is the process of registering a business under the GST regime. It is a legal obligation for businesses that meet certain turnover criteria or engage in specific types of transactions. GST registration allows businesses to collect GST from their customers and claim input tax credit for taxes paid on their purchases.

Who Should Obtain GST Registration?

Any business in Punjab with an annual turnover exceeding Rs. 40 lakhs must obtain GST registration. In special category states, this threshold is Rs. 20 lakhs. Additionally, businesses engaged in inter-state supply, e-commerce operators, and those required under the GST Act must register. Voluntary registration is also available for businesses seeking the benefits of GST input tax credit.

Documents Required for GST Registration

To register for GST in Punjab, the following documents are required:

  • PAN card of the business or applicant
  • Proof of business registration or incorporation certificate
  • Identity and address proof of promoters/directors with photographs
  • Address proof of the business premises
  • Bank account statement/cancelled cheque
  • Digital signature
  • Letter of Authorization/Board Resolution for authorized signatory

GST Registration Procedure in Punjab

The procedure for GST registration in Punjab is straightforward. Follow these steps:

  • Visit the official GST portal and click on 'Register Now'.
  • Select 'New Registration' and fill in the required details such as business name, PAN, email, and mobile number.
  • Receive the OTP on your registered mobile and email to verify your details.
  • Once verified, you'll receive a Temporary Reference Number (TRN) on your email and mobile.
  • Log in using the TRN and complete the application by providing additional details and uploading necessary documents.
  • Submit the application using a digital signature or EVC.
  • After submission, you will receive an Application Reference Number (ARN) via email and SMS.
  • The GST officer will verify the application and documents. If approved, you will receive your GSTIN and GST registration certificate.

Consequences of Not Obtaining GST Registration in Punjab

Failure to obtain GST registration in Punjab can lead to severe penalties. Unregistered businesses cannot legally collect GST from customers or claim input tax credit, resulting in increased costs. Non-compliance may also attract fines and legal action, hindering business operations and growth.
